Michael Fisher c64de14fbf Changes to allow the gtk3 GUI to at least build.
Lots off commented out blocks of code
but most issues are related to simple function name changes,
set/get_flags calls, anything that has to do with a Gtk::Style...

Plan of attack from here is to go one-by one of each commented-out or code and update to gtk3 specs.

#if 0
#include "gui/gtk-lumiera.hpp"
#include "gui/output/gdkdisplayer.hpp"
#include <gdk/gdkx.h>
#include <iostream>
using std::cerr;
using std::endl;
namespace gui {
namespace output {
GdkDisplayer::GdkDisplayer( Gtk::Widget *drawing_area, int width, int height ) :
drawingArea( drawing_area )
{
REQUIRE(drawing_area != NULL);
REQUIRE(width > 0);
REQUIRE(height > 0);
imageWidth = width, imageHeight = height;
}
bool
GdkDisplayer::usable()
{
return true;
}
void
GdkDisplayer::put( const void* image )
{
int video_x = 0, video_y = 0, video_width = 0, video_height = 0;
calculateVideoLayout(
drawingArea->get_width(),
drawingArea->get_height(),
preferredWidth(), preferredHeight(),
video_x, video_y, video_width, video_height );
GdkWindow *window = drawingArea->get_window()->gobj();
REQUIRE(window != NULL);
GdkGC *gc = gdk_gc_new( window );
REQUIRE(gc != NULL);
GdkPixbuf *pixbuf = gdk_pixbuf_new_from_data( (const guchar*)image, GDK_COLORSPACE_RGB, FALSE, 8,
preferredWidth(), preferredHeight(), preferredWidth() * 3, NULL, NULL );
REQUIRE(pixbuf != NULL);
GdkPixbuf *scaled_image = gdk_pixbuf_scale_simple( pixbuf, video_width, video_height, GDK_INTERP_NEAREST );
REQUIRE(scaled_image != NULL);
gdk_draw_pixbuf( window, gc, scaled_image, 0, 0, video_x, video_y, -1, -1, GDK_RGB_DITHER_NORMAL, 0, 0 );
g_object_unref( scaled_image );
g_object_unref( pixbuf );
g_object_unref( gc );
}
} // namespace output
} // namespace gui
#endif
